Human-in-the-loop controls

Risky actions do not execute silently. When a policy decision returns require-approval, the action is held at the proxy and routed to a named risk owner, whose approval or denial is recorded in the audit log alongside the action. Scope and budget limits bound blast radius before an action runs, and a kill switch can pause a workflow or revoke a scope without redeploying the agent. These controls are part of the record: the evidence package reflects who owned the risk and what they decided.

Append-only, hash-chained audit logs

The audit log is append-only and hash-chained, so the record of what the Service evaluated, allowed, and recorded is tamper-evident and replayable. Its purpose is to provide evidence and accountability for each agent action. Audit access is scoped to the workflow it belongs to and subject to the applicable controls.

Cookies and analytics

We use only essential cookies and local storage needed to keep you signed in and operate the Service. We also use Google Analytics configured in Consent Mode v2 with analytics_storage denied by default, so no non-essential analytics or advertising cookies are set unless you grant consent.

Origin's role

Origin provides policy enforcement, evidence, and decision-support records — not legal or compliance certification. We use “tamper-evident” to mean alteration is detectable by replay and digest checks, and “review-ready” to mean built for review rather than already accepted. The customer remains responsible for the agents and tools they connect and for the decisions made using Origin's records.
